Location Lat Log: 

Geolocation is 53.474637, -2.239582

Location Description: 
The Palace Theatre Manchester, Oxford Street, is one of the main theatres in Manchester, England. It, and its 'sister' theatre the Manchester Opera House on Quay Street, are operated by the same parent company, Live Nation.
Location Type: